Financial Stress: How to Cope and Relax

Discover effective ways to cope with financial stress and relax. Learn how to develop a financial plan, practice relaxation techniques, and seek support for a healthier financial well-being

Financial stress is a common experience that many individuals face at some point in their lives. It occurs when there is an imbalance between a person’s income and their financial obligations and goals.

This can lead to feelings of anxiety, fear, and even depression. If left unaddressed, financial stress can have detrimental effects on both mental and physical health.

However, there are various coping mechanisms and relaxation techniques that can help individuals alleviate financial stress and regain control of their lives.

Recognizing the Signs of Financial Stress

Financial stress can manifest in different ways for different individuals. While some people may feel overwhelmed by the amount of debt they have, others may worry about their job security or struggle to meet their daily expenses.

Here are some common signs that indicate the presence of financial stress:.

  1. Constant worrying about money matters
  2. Sleep disturbances and insomnia
  3. Feeling irritable, restless, or easily agitated
  4. Difficulty concentrating on tasks
  5. Increased arguments and conflicts with loved ones about money
  6. Changes in appetite or eating behaviors
  7. Physical symptoms such as headaches or stomachaches
  8. Withdrawal from social activities and isolation

Developing a Financial Plan

One of the most effective ways to alleviate financial stress is to develop a comprehensive financial plan. By taking control of your financial situation, you can reduce uncertainty and establish a clear path towards your goals.

Here are some steps to help you create a financial plan:.

Step 1: Assess Your Current Financial Situation

Start by taking stock of your current financial situation. List all your assets, income sources, and debts. It is essential to have a clear understanding of where your money is coming from and the amount of debt you need to manage.

Step 2: Set Realistic Financial Goals

Identify your short-term and long-term financial goals. Short-term goals may include paying off credit card debt or building an emergency fund, while long-term goals may involve saving for retirement or purchasing a home.

Ensure that your goals are specific, measurable, achievable, relevant, and time-bound (SMART).

Step 3: Create a Budget

A budget is a crucial tool for managing your finances. It helps you track your income and expenses and ensures that you are spending within your means.

Start by listing all your monthly income sources and then allocate funds to different categories such as housing, transportation, groceries, and savings. Remember to prioritize essential expenses and eliminate or reduce discretionary spending where possible.

Step 4: Reduce Debt

Debt can significantly contribute to financial stress. Develop a plan to reduce and manage your debt effectively.

Consider strategies such as the snowball method, where you focus on paying off the smallest debt first while making minimum payments on other debts. As you gradually pay off smaller debts, you gain momentum and can tackle larger debts with increasing confidence.

Step 5: Build an Emergency Fund

Unforeseen emergencies can often be a significant source of financial stress. Establish an emergency fund that covers at least three to six months’ worth of living expenses.

Having this safety net can provide peace of mind and protect you from financial crises.

Seeking Professional Guidance

If you find it challenging to create a financial plan or if your financial stress feels overwhelming, it may be beneficial to seek professional guidance.

Financial advisors or credit counselors can provide expert advice tailored to your specific situation. They can assist you in creating and implementing a personalized financial plan, addressing your concerns, and helping you build a secure financial future.

Practicing relaxation techniques

In addition to developing a financial plan, practicing relaxation techniques can significantly alleviate the emotional burden of financial stress. These techniques can help calm the mind, reduce anxiety, and improve overall well-being.

Here are some effective relaxation techniques:.

Deep Breathing Exercises

Deep breathing exercises are an easy and effective way to reduce stress. Find a quiet place, sit or lie down comfortably, and take slow, deep breaths. Inhale deeply through your nose, hold for a few seconds, and exhale slowly through your mouth.

Focus on your breath and let go of any tension or worries with each exhale.

Meditation

Meditation is a practice that promotes relaxation and mental clarity. Find a comfortable and quiet space, sit in a relaxed position, and close your eyes. Focus your attention on your breath, a specific word or phrase (mantra), or a calming image.

Let your thoughts pass by without judgment or attachment. With regular practice, meditation can help reduce stress and improve your ability to cope with financial challenges.

Exercise

Engaging in physical activity is an excellent way to reduce stress and improve mood. Regular exercise releases endorphins, which are natural mood boosters.

Find an exercise routine that suits your preferences and lifestyle, whether it’s walking, jogging, yoga, or dancing.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ate-intensity exercise most days of the week.

Get Support

Building a support system is crucial when coping with financial stress. Lean on your family and friends for emotional support and understanding.

Discussing your concerns with loved ones can help alleviate feelings of isolation and provide fresh perspectives on managing financial difficulties. Additionally, consider joining support groups or online communities where individuals facing similar situations can share experiences and offer guidance.

Take Breaks and Engage in Hobbies

Busy schedules and financial concerns can consume our lives, leaving little time for relaxation and leisure activities. Take breaks from financial worries by engaging in hobbies or activities that bring you joy.

Whether it’s painting, playing an instrument, gardening, or reading, engaging in activities you enjoy can provide a much-needed mental escape and promote relaxation.

Seeking Professional Help

If financial stress is significantly impacting your daily life, relationships, or mental health, it is essential to seek professional help.

Mental health professionals, such as therapists or counselors, can provide valuable support and guidance in coping with financial stress. They can help you develop effective coping strategies, manage anxiety or depression, and improve overall well-being.
